Commercial liability insurance is often arranged in layers to provide adequate coverage for businesses against potential losses or damages resulting from legal claims. The layers of coverage ensure that the business is protected against different levels of risk and can also help to reduce the overall cost of premiums.

One of the advantages of arranging commercial liability insurance in layers is that it enables businesses to tailor their coverage to their specific needs and budget. Companies can choose to increase or decrease the amount of coverage they need depending on their level of exposure to risk. Additionally, arranging insurance in layers allows businesses to spread their coverage across different insurers, which can help to reduce their overall risk.

However, there are also some disadvantages to arranging commercial liability insurance in layers. One potential downside is that it can be more complicated and time-consuming to manage multiple layers of coverage. Additionally, if the business suffers a large claim that exceeds the coverage limits of its policy, it may be responsible for paying the remaining costs out of pocket.

According to the e-textbook, the supply chain business process that is responsible for dealing with issues related to packaging, returns, and product recalls is Reverse Logistics.Reverse logistics is a part of the supply chain process that deals with the handling of products, packages, or materials from the point of consumption.

Reverse logistics is responsible for dealing with issues related to the reverse flow of goods, including returns, refurbishment, repair, recycling, product recalls, and disposal. It is critical in making sure that the company can receive the value of the product back while ensuring the environmental and financial sustainability of the process. I

n short, reverse logistics is responsible for creating a sustainable and efficient way of handling the products that move in the opposite direction of the typical supply chain.

Cash dividends paid by a corporation are deductible as expenses by the corporation. This statement is not characteristic of a corporation.

In general, corporations are not allowed to deduct cash dividends paid to shareholders as expenses on their tax returns.

Dividends are typically distributed from the after-tax profits of a corporation and are taxed separately at the individual shareholder level. The corporation itself is not able to claim a deduction for dividend payments. The other options listed—limited financial loss for stockholders, corporations owning property in their name, and filing federal income tax returns—are characteristics commonly associated with corporations.

Dividends would not be found on an income statement.

An income statement, also known as a profit and loss statement, is a financial statement that reports a company's revenues, expenses, and net income or net loss over a specific period. It is used to assess the profitability and performance of a business. The items typically included on an income statement are revenues, expenses, and net income or net loss.

Rent expense is an operating expense that represents the cost of renting or leasing a property for business operations and would be found on an income statement. Revenues represent the income generated from the sale of goods or services and are a key component of an income statement. Net income is the final result after deducting all expenses from revenues and is reported on an income statement.

However, dividends are not recorded on an income statement. Dividends are distributions of earnings to shareholders and are reported on the statement of retained earnings or the statement of changes in shareholders' equity.

true or false Internal rate of return (IRR) can reliably be used to choose between mutually exclusive projects.

Answers

The given statement "Internal rate of return (IRR) can reliably be used to choose between mutually exclusive projects" is false because it assumes that a project's investment can be reinvested in its IRR which might not hold true for mutually exclusive projects.

Internal Rate of Return (IRR) is a commonly used metric in capital budgeting to evaluate the profitability of investments. However, it cannot reliably be used to choose between mutually exclusive projects. This is because the IRR assumes that a project's investment can be reinvested in its IRR. In mutually exclusive projects, this assumption might not hold true, as the projects may have different sizes, cash flow timings, and reinvestment rates.

To choose between mutually exclusive projects, the Net Present Value (NPV) method is often preferred. NPV calculates the present value of cash flows generated by the investment and subtracts the initial cost of the investment. It considers the time value of money and assumes that cash flows are reinvested at the firm's required rate of return, which is a more realistic assumption.

In summary, although IRR is useful for evaluating individual projects, it may not provide a reliable basis for choosing between mutually exclusive projects. Instead, the NPV method is a more suitable approach for making such decisions, as it better reflects the time value of money and reinvestment rates.

There is a positive relationship between the risk of Becky's portfolio and its average annual return.

In finance, the risk-return tradeoff principle suggests that higher risk is generally associated with higher potential returns, and lower risk is associated with lower potential returns. This means that if Becky wants to earn higher returns from her portfolio, she may need to accept a higher level of risk. Conversely, if she wants to minimize her risk exposure, she may need to settle for lower potential returns. Therefore, the risk and return of Becky's portfolio are positively related.
